School Overview
Jane Addams Middle School, located in the Lake City neighborhood of Seattle, serves as a key public middle school within the Seattle Public Schools district. Housed in a historically significant building that was once a high school, the facility has undergone extensive renovations to modernize its learning environment while preserving its architectural legacy. The school is known for its commitment to academic excellence and for fostering a supportive, inclusive community for students transitioning from elementary to high school.
The school places a strong emphasis on social-emotional learning and student engagement, offering a diverse array of extracurricular activities, including athletics, performing arts, and various academic clubs. With a mission focused on preparing students to be critical thinkers and compassionate citizens, Jane Addams Middle School utilizes collaborative teaching strategies and project-based learning. Its location in Northeast Seattle makes it a central hub for the surrounding community, reflecting the district’s dedication to providing robust educational resources in a welcoming, neighborhood-centered setting.
